The group MEOVV has shared their thoughts on achieving 1st place in their debut music show.

MEOVV (Soo-in, Ga-won, Anna, Na-rin, Ella) held a media showcase for the release of their first EP 'MY EYES OPEN VVIDE' at the SBS Prism Tower in Sangam-dong, Mapo-gu, Seoul, on the 12th.

Having debuted in September last year, MEOVV showcased their unique charms and artistry by applying the distinctive production style of The Black Label. With a powerful start marked by their debut single 'MEOW' and their second single 'TOXIC', MEOVV has received praise for their extraordinary aura and stage presence, being recognized as leaders of the 5th generation K-pop girl groups.

Ahead of the release of their first EP, MEOVV unveiled the pre-released single 'HANDS UP' on the 28th of last month. 'HANDS UP' is a Brazilian funk genre song with a fast and vibrant rhythm combined with unique synth sounds, which captured global fans' attention with its addictive melody and stunning performance, quickly climbing the charts to achieve 1st place in their first music show on Mnet's 'M Countdown'.
